Output e17c75c0107471ae56bd1528ff16072fe08034d39e7e13b9752ce592dc08e026:17

value
1400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05aa4cd728009b4e5903e99762b6ba3274587623 OP_EQUAL
address
32CyKAYQjD38fcrdbpd1RC9Qti91XWsKw3
transaction
e17c75c0107471ae56bd1528ff16072fe08034d39e7e13b9752ce592dc08e026
spent
true